A cohort study on the prognostic factors of stroke in patients with sinus node dysfunction: A multicenter, observational, longitudinal cohort study

The predictive capacity of P-wave indices combined with CHA2DS2-VASc score in sinus node dysfunction patients without atrial fibrillation: A multicenter, observational, longitudinal cohort study

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. From January 2011 to November 2021, diagnosed with sinus node dysfunction in the First Affiliated Hospital of Dalian Medical University, the First Affiliated Hospital of Jinzhou Medical University and Qilu Hospital of Shandong University (Qingdao); 2. Obtain the consent of the patient and sign the consent form for cardiac pacemaker implantation (if applicable), willing to accept the subject research, and complete the follow-up; 3. Patients with implanted cardiac pacemakers comply with the 2012 ACCF/AHA/HRS revised guidelines for permanent cardiac pacemaker implantation and anti-arrhythmic device treatment guidelines for Class I and Class IIa indications; 4. The case information is completely stored in the electronic medical record research database and can be viewed legally.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Atrial fibrillation/atrial flutter (including atrial tachycardia or atrial high-frequency events) in the past or new (by electrocardiogram recording or cardiac implantable electronic device program-controlled recording); 2. The electrocardiogram data is missing; 3. Lack of P wave index: There is baseline drift in the ECG, obvious muscle tremor wave interference, and blurred images, which affect the P wave interpreter; there is sinus arrest but no sinus P wave; 4. Lost to follow-up; 5. Use of anticoagulants in patients with sinus node dysfunction; 6. Focal neurological deficits secondary to brain tumors, trauma, infection or other non-vascular causes; 7. There are other causes of atrial fibrillation that have not been effectively corrected, such as hyperthyroidism, heart valve disease or rheumatic heart disease, etc.; 8. Previous imaging examination [esophageal echocardiography and (or) pulmonary vein CT examination] confirmed the presence of thrombus in the left atrium or left atrial appendage.
